KWSG Decries Attack on KWATMA Office
The Kwara State Government has condemned the attacks on the facilities of the state Traffic Management Authority (KWATMA) during the protest by Okada riders last Saturday.
The state commissioner for Works and Transport, Dr. Abubakar Amuda-Kannnike, who was represented by his permanent secretary TPL Alabi Amuda, while on an assessment of damaged facilities at KWATMA office yesterday, condemned the incident in strong terms.
The Commissioner expressed surprise at the attack and wondered why KWATMA was the subject of such a dastardly act.
He stressed the importance of the authority in ensuring free flow of traffic in the state, urging the men and officers not to allow the incident to demoralize them.
The Commissioner advised Okada operators and other road users to support and co-operate with KWATMA officers.
The Chief Executive Officer of the agency, Alhaji Amuda Bello, in his response, thanked the ministry for the visit and promised that the incident would not dampen the morale of the officers.
